Streaming has flattened the episodic structure. Successful are now designed for the weekend binge. Shows like Beef (Netflix/A24) or Fool Me Once (Netflix) are cut to be consumed in 4-hour chunks. Pacing is faster, cliffhangers are mandatory at the end of every episode, and seasons are rarely longer than 8-10 episodes.
